Verschil Tussen Agile En Scrum

Verschil Tussen Agile En Scrum
Verschil Tussen Agile En Scrum

Video: Verschil Tussen Agile En Scrum

Video: Verschil Tussen Agile En Scrum
Video: Verschil tussen Scrum en Agile | Scrum versus Agile 2024, Mei
Anonim

Agile versus Scrum

Agile en Scrum zijn termen die in projectmanagement worden gebruikt. De Agile-methodologie maakt gebruik van incrementele en iteratieve werkcadansen die ook wel sprints worden genoemd. Scrum, aan de andere kant, is het type agile-aanpak dat wordt gebruikt bij softwareontwikkeling.

Behendig

De Agile-methodiek wordt gebruikt in projectmanagement en het helpt projectmakers om softwareapplicaties te bouwen die onvoorspelbaar van aard zijn. In deze methodologie worden iteratieve en incrementele werkcadansen, sprints genoemd, gebruikt. Het is in wezen geïnspireerd op het traditionele sequentiële model of het watervalmodel.

Het voordeel van het gebruik van de Agile-methodologie is dat de richting van het project gedurende de hele ontwikkelingscyclus toegankelijk is. De ontwikkeling wordt benaderd met behulp van iteraties of sprints. Aan het einde van elke sprint wordt een toename van het werk gepresenteerd door het team dat het project ontwikkelt. De focus ligt vooral op de herhaling van werkcycli en het product dat ze opleveren. Dit is de reden waarom de agile-methodologie ook wel incrementeel en iteratief wordt genoemd.

Bij een agile-aanpak worden elke ontwikkelingsstap, zoals vereisten, analyse, ontwerp enz., Continu bewaakt gedurende de levenscyclus van het project, terwijl dit niet het geval is met het watervalmodel. Dus door een agile aanpak te gebruiken, kunnen de ontwikkelteams het project in de goede richting sturen.

Scrum

Scrum is een soort agile benadering die wordt gebruikt bij de ontwikkeling van softwareapplicaties. Het is slechts een raamwerk en geen methodologie of een volledig proces. Het geeft geen gedetailleerde instructies voor wat er moet gebeuren, maar het meeste is afhankelijk van het team dat de software ontwikkelt. Omdat bij de ontwikkeling van het project weet hoe het probleem kan worden opgelost, blijft er veel aan hen over.

Cross-functionele en zelforganiserende teams zijn essentieel bij scrum. Er is in dit geval geen teamleider die taken aan de teamleden zal toewijzen, maar het hele team behandelt de problemen of problemen. Het is multifunctioneel op een manier dat iedereen vanaf het idee tot de uitvoering van het project bij het project wordt betrokken.

Omdat het een agile methodologie is, maakt het ook gebruik van series iteraties of sprints. Sommige functies zijn ontwikkeld als onderdeel van de sprint en aan het einde van elke sprint; de functies zijn voltooid vanaf het coderen, testen en hun integratie in het product. Aan het einde van elke sprint wordt aan de eigenaar een demonstratie van de functionaliteit gegeven, zodat feedback kan worden gegeven die nuttig kan zijn voor de volgende sprint.

Het product is het primaire object van een scrum-project. Aan het einde van elke sprint wordt het systeem of product door de teamleden in een verzendbare staat gebracht.

Aanbevolen: